Kenneth Moreland f4362a4902 Give result classes their own header file.
VTK-m style guidelines dictate that all classes part of the API should
be in their own header file. Thus, we have moved the result classes out
of the filter header files and into their own headers.

We have also renamed these clases to ResultField and ResultDataSet to
better match the class naming conventions of VTK-m.

Since we are moving around these result classes, we have also revamped
their structure. They are now in a hierarchy with a common ResultBase
class. Additionally, all result classes have a reference to a complete
DataSet that can be considered the output of the filter. This will make
it easier for users to consistently deal with filter results.

These changes cover issues #60 and #62.

#ifndef vtk_m_filter_VertexClustering_h
#define vtk_m_filter_VertexClustering_h
#include <vtkm/filter/FilterDataSet.h>
#include <vtkm/worklet/VertexClustering.h>
namespace vtkm {
namespace filter {
class VertexClustering : public vtkm::filter::FilterDataSet<VertexClustering>
{
public:
VTKM_CONT_EXPORT
VertexClustering();
VTKM_CONT_EXPORT
void SetNumberOfDivisions(const vtkm::Id3& num ) { this->NumberOfDivisions = num; }
VTKM_CONT_EXPORT
const vtkm::Id3& GetNumberOfDivisions() const { return this->NumberOfDivisions; }
template<typename DerivedPolicy, typename DeviceAdapter>
VTKM_CONT_EXPORT
vtkm::filter::ResultDataSet DoExecute(const vtkm::cont::DataSet& input,
const vtkm::filter::PolicyBase<DerivedPolicy>& policy,
const DeviceAdapter& tag);
//Map a new field onto the resulting dataset after running the filter
//this call is only valid
template<typename T, typename StorageType, typename DerivedPolicy, typename DeviceAdapter>
VTKM_CONT_EXPORT
bool DoMapField(vtkm::filter::ResultDataSet& result,
const vtkm::cont::ArrayHandle<T, StorageType>& input,
const vtkm::filter::FieldMetadata& fieldMeta,
const vtkm::filter::PolicyBase<DerivedPolicy>& policy,
const DeviceAdapter& tag);
private:
vtkm::Id3 NumberOfDivisions;
};
}
} // namespace vtkm::filter
#include <vtkm/filter/VertexClustering.hxx>
#endif // vtk_m_filter_VertexClustering_h
